Well, since our industry is *generally* oriented around the younger crowd (I.e. there's more 20 somethings getting their rides tinted than the blue hairs), I'd go with STA.com

Yea, the other one sounds "more professional", but from a pure marketing standpoint STA.com would tend to stand out better (and therfore be remembered easier - when used in advertising, etc.)

Either way, it really doesn't matter since it's on the same biz card as your name and phone #. Also, not a bad idea (search engine results wise) to own multiple domains that point to the same url. It'll help your hits.
